/* indexページのレイアウト用CSS */

#safty_contents{
width:610px;
line-height:15pt;
}
#safty_title{
width:610px;
margin-top:20px;
padding-bottom:10px;
}
#date{
width:610px;
}
.page_title{
width:550px;
margin-left:60px;
padding-top:30px;
padding-bottom:10px;
}
.text{
width:550px;
margin-left:60px;
}
.text2{
width:550px;
margin-left:250px;
}
.text3{
width:550px;
margin-left:440px;
}
.text4{
width:550px;
margin-left:60px;
}
.style1 {
	font-size: large;
	font-weight: bold;
	color: #FF0000;
}

.fram{
width:550px;
border:solid #c0c0c0 1px;
padding: 5px;
margin-bottom: 10px;
}
.photo{
width:550px;
margin-left:60px;
margin-top:5px;
}
.photo img{
margin-right:5px;
margin-top:5px;
}
.move_title{
width:550px;
margin-left:60px;
padding-top:5px;
padding-bottom:10px;
}
#voice_title{
width:550px;
margin-left:60px;
padding-top:30px;
padding-bottom:10px;
}
#voice_title img{
margin-right:10px;
}
#voice{
width:550px;
margin-left:60px;
}
#page_top{
width:610px;
height: 50px;
text-align:right;
}
#page_top a{
color: #999999;
}
#home{
width:610px;
height: 40px;
text-align: right;
}
#home a{
color: #999999;
}
.title{
width:540px;

margin-left:60px;
font-size:15px;
word-spacing : 2px;
letter-spacing : 2px;
padding: 4px 5px 2px;
background-color:#FAFAFA;
border-style:solid;
border-width:0px;
border-bottom: 1px #DEDEDE solid;
border-left: 4px Navy solid;
-webkit-box-shadow: 10px 10px 25px #555; /* safari */
-moz-box-shadow: 5px 5px 5px #555; /* firefox */
box-shadow: 5px 5px 10px #555; /* CSS3 */}
